Verstappen had complained all weekend that he'd been treated unfairly by the race stewards, who he believed held him to a higher standard than other drivers. The two crashed three times this season and Verstappen was sent to the hospital for evaluation following one incident at Silverstone. Verstappen led an F1-high 652 of the 1,211 laps this year and scored 18 podium finishes.īut he's been criticised in 2021 over his aggressive driving, with Hamilton himself saying Verstappen was over the edge. The two combined for 18 of the victories, with Verstappen winning 10 times - equalling the number of wins scored over his first six seasons in F1. And Hamilton, on hard tyres he had had since lap 14, realistically had no chance of staving off Verstappen on his fresh slicks. Masi made the polarising call to allow the cars placed between Hamilton and Verstappen to overtake the safety car, just about bringing the two title rivals neck and neck for the return to 'racing'. He pulled his Mercedes even with the Red Bull in turn nine but couldn't clear Verstappen, who surged ahead to become the first Dutch world champion.
